League Rules

FABL follows NFHS Rules for our general game play.

 

 

There are deviations to some of the standard NFHS rules, adopted in an effort to provide a more competitive game based on the level of play.

Pre-Quarter Mid-Court Match-Ups

Intermediate(56)  / Junior(78)

  • We are no longer using the Mid-Court match-ups prior to each quarter.
  • Players/Coaches may call out their assignments while taking the court in those instances.

 

 

Press Defense

Intermediate(56)  / Junior(78) / Senior Girls Division(G912)

  • Press defense must now be man-to-man.  A zone press is not permitted.

 

 

Timeouts

Clinic(34) / Intermediate(56)  / Junior(78) / Senior Girls Division(G912)

  • Each team will be allowed 4 timeouts (with huddle), 60 seconds in length, during regulation time.
  • Each team will be allowed 1 opportunity per game to ‘Stop the clock’ (no huddle) during a Free Throw.

 

 

The clock stops ONLY:

Clinic(34) / Intermediate(56)  / Boys & Girls Junior(78) / Senior Girls Division(G912)

  • For Injuries
  • In the timeout scenarios mentioned above
  • When the 4:30 substitutions are excessively long
  • On each whistle in the last :60 seconds of each quarter

 

 

Overtime

Clinic Divisions (B34/G34)

  • No overtime is necessary as win/loss records are not counted.

 

Intermediate(56)  / Boys & Girls Junior(78) / Senior Girls Division(G912)

  • One 'sudden death' period.  The first team to score wins the game. 3 minute time limit. 
  • Starts with jump ball.
  • No timeouts permitted.
